Wareham MP Calls for Purbeck Council Tax To Be Spent In Purbeck

January 27, 2005 12:00 AM

The MP for Wareham, Annette Brooke, who attended Tuesday's Purbeck District Council meeting as an observer, has written to the Deputy Prime Minister regarding the use of Council Tax receipts on second homes in Purbeck.

While the Isle of Purbeck has the greatest number of second homes in Dorset, the income generated for the area from the council tax paid on these homes is not being spent exclusively in the area, nor being reinvested in affordable housing or for services in the area.

Conservative Purbeck District Council councillors accepted that the money was being used by Dorset County Council to keep down Council Tax across the county, and to support front line services, and not spent locally.
